我正在尝试防止内存不足崩溃,理想情况下无需为分页结果添加方案。以下MSDN文章讨论了使用“Maximum Open Rows”属性和CacheSize设置来限制查询返回的数据:
https://msdn.microsoft.com/en-us/library/windows/desktop/ms678354(v=vs.85).aspx
听起来很有希望,但这是我能找到的唯一参考,没有C ++示例,并且运气不会出现编译器会接受的语法。它被记录为属性集合的成员,因此我希望写出像recordset-> Properties [“Maximum Open Rows”] = 1000或者 recordset-> PutMaximumOpenRows(1000),但没有骰子,Intellisense什么也没提供。谁能在那里摆脱任何光明?